About the role

The Managing Director, Product (Head of Department/VP) is responsible for shaping and advancing the strategy, development, and performance of Energy Systems’ digital product portfolio supporting Transformational Trust and broader digital enablement across the energy value chain.

This role is part of the Product organization within Digital & Transformation and is accountable for a portfolio of capabilities including AI Solutions, Data Services, Teamcenter, and Customer Success enablement. These capabilities establish a unified digital foundation that improves consistency, transparency, and efficiency across advisory workflows.

This role supports the Product organization in evolving how DNV delivers advisory services, moving from project-based outputs toward more scalable, digital, and insight-driven products across the energy value chain.

The product portfolio enables consistent, data-driven workflows, enhances speed and quality of delivery, and creates new opportunities to generate and extend customer value.

Working in close partnership with Platform Engineering, advisory regions, and global business units including Renewable Certification and Digital & Data Solutions, this role fosters alignment, interoperability, and scalable delivery across systems and offerings.

As the platform and product ecosystem matures, this role contributes to the evolution toward shared product capabilities, standardized components, and a cohesive approach to digital product innovation across Energy Systems.

What You’ll Do

Strategic Platform Leadership

  • Define and lead the vision, strategy, and roadmap for executing the digital platform transforming due-diligence and advisory processes across the energy value chain.
  • Oversee the product organization responsible for translating strategy into a clear, actionable roadmap and delivery plan.
  • Align platform direction with Energy Systems’ global priorities, innovation strategy, and customer needs.
  • Direct cross-functional execution with disciplined prioritization and clear outcomes.

Customer Value, Adoption & Enablement

  • Develop the adoption and customer value model, incorporating structured feedback loops from customers, usage analytics, and domain experts.
  • Equip internal teams with enablement materials, training, and support frameworks to ensure consistent, confident deployment.
  • Maintain a human-centered approach to platform design and refinement.

Commercialization & Market Positioning

  • Define commercial models including pricing, licensing, packaging, and partnership structures that support sustainable growth.
  • Collaborate with Global Key Account Management Organization, regional Business Development leads and Marketing and Communications teams to shape messaging, customer journeys, and go-to-market execution.
  • Support regional teams in demonstrating measurable customer impact and strengthening market positioning.

Technology, Data & Responsible Innovation

  • Partner with engineering, AI, and data teams to translate technical and domain insight into scalable, insight-driven platform capabilities.
  • Promote responsible AI use, integration frameworks, reusable digital components, and strong data governance.
  • Define interoperability standards and shared digital elements that accelerate future innovation across offerings.

Operational Excellence & Performance Management

  • Establish a predictable operating rhythm focused on delivery quality, transparency, and continuous improvement.
  • Set KPIs for engagement, performance, customer outcomes, and commercial progress.
  • Strengthen operational alignment across product, engineering, customer enablement, and business teams.

Innovation Alignment & External Influence

  • Lead alignment of product-related innovation across Energy Systems to ensure a cohesive digital strategy and shared innovation foundations.
  • Represent DNV’s digital direction in strategic customer engagements, partnerships, and industry forums.

About you

What is Required

  • Master’s degree or equivalent senior experience in digital product leadership.
  • Ten or more years leading platforms or SaaS products in complex global or technical environments.
  • Proven success guiding cross-functional teams across software, AI, UX, data, and customer enablement.
  • Experience integrating advanced analytics or AI into digital products responsibly and at scale.
  • Strong communication and influencing skills in matrixed organizations.
  • Strong written and verbal English communication skills.
  • We conduct pre-employment drug and background screening.

What is Preferred

  • Experience across the energy value chain or adjacent technical sectors.
  • Familiarity with due-diligence, advisory, or project evaluation processes.
  • Track record leading platform strategy, commercialization, and enterprise innovation.
